
Inner lining of gut, stomach and liver is made up of
A. Simple squamous
B. simple cuboidal
C. Simple columnar
D. Pseudo stratified epithelium.
Answer
573.9k+ views
Hint: The inner lining of organs like gut, stomach, intestine and liver are usually secretory in nature; they secretes different kinds of juice or enzyme which are necessary for the digestion and other purposes of such organs.
Complete answer:
The simple columnar epithelium cells are elongated and placed side by side like columns. Nucleus is elongated and some of these cells contain mucus that are known as goblet cells, intestinal mucosa bear microvilli to absorb the food. This simple columnar epithelium functions as protection, secretion and absorption.
A. Simple squamous epithelium:- it is the pavement of basement membrane, composed of large flat cells and their edges fit together like tiles, at the surface it appears as polygonal in shape. They are usually found in terminal bronchioles and alveoli, wall of bowman capsule. Its function as protection, excretion and gas exchange.
B. Simple cuboidal epithelium :- These cells are cuboidal in shape, on the surface it appears as polygonal, nuclei are rounded and present in the center of the cell, these cells often form microvilli on the free surface. In gonads it is called as germinal epithelium due to production of gametes, these are found in salivary gland and pancreatic ducts, kidney, ovary, testes. It functions as protection, absorption, gamete formation and secretion.
D. Pseudo stratified epithelium:- these are columnar and unequal in size, long and free from the surface, short cell cover by long cell which bear oval nuclei, it appears as multilayered but it is one cell thick. It is of two types, columnar and columnar ciliated. They function as protection, secretion, movement of secretion from the glands.
Hence, the correct answer is C.
Note: Simple columnar epithelium is only found in gut associated organs like liver, stomach, intestine because they are secretory and absorptive in nature which is the important feature of gut associated organs.
